USDC Dominating the Payments Space316
In the rapidly evolving world of digital currencies, the USD Coin (USDC) has emerged as a formidable player in the payments domain. USDC, a stablecoin pegged to the US dollar, has gained immense traction due to its stability, reliability, and wide acceptance. This article will delve into the reasons behind USDC's success in the payments sector and explore its potential to reshape the financial landscape.
Stable and Predictable Value
Unlike volatile c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in or Ethereum, USDC maintains a stable value of $1. This stability is achieved through its underlying reserves, which are fully backed by cash and US Treasury bonds. This feature makes USDC an ideal medium for payments, as businesses and individuals can transact without the fear of significant price fluctuations.
Fast and Efficient Transactions
USDC transactions leverage the blockchain technology of Ethereum and Algorand, enabling fast and efficient payments. Transactions are typically processed within minutes, eliminating the delays and high fees associated with traditional payment methods. This speed and efficiency make USDC a compelling option for cross-border payments, where traditional methods can be cumbersome and expensive.
Global Reach and Acceptance
USDC has gained widespread acceptance globally as a payment method. It is supported by numerous exchanges, wallets, and merchants worldwide. This broad acceptance allows businesses to make and receive payments from customers in any part of the world, facilitating seamless global commerce.
Trust and Security
USDC is issued by Centre, a consortium of Coinbase and Circle. Centre is a regulated entity that adheres to strict compliance standards. The reserves backing USDC are held in FDIC-insured bank accounts, providing additional security and peace of mind for users.
Integration with Existing Systems
USDC can be easily integrated with existing payment systems. Businesses can use popular payment processors like PayPal and Stripe to accept USDC payments. This integration allows businesses to leverage the benefits of stablecoin payments without a major overhaul of their existing infrastructure.
Growing Adoption
USDC's adoption is continuously growing, with more and more businesses and individuals embracing its benefits. Major companies like Visa, Mastercard, and PayPal have announced plans to support USDC, further expanding its reach and acceptance.
Potential to Revolutionize Payments
The rise of USDC has the potential to revolutionize the payments industry. Stablecoins like USDC offer a faster, more efficient, and more secure way to transact. They can disrupt traditional payment systems and create new opportunities for businesses and individuals alike.
Conclusion
USDC's dominance in the payments domain is a testament to its stability, reliability, and wide acceptance. It is transforming the way businesses and individuals make and receive payments, offering a cost-effective, efficient, and secure alternative to traditional methods. As USDC adoption continues to grow, it has the potential to shape the future of payments and revolutionize the financial landscape.
